St. Albans council approves invoices, equipment purchases and repairs; motions carry
Summary
At a regular meeting, the St. Albans City Council approved a series of payments and equipment purchases for the fire, police and public-works departments, and authorized asbestos remediation at the Central Fire Station. All motions on the consent/finance items were carried by voice vote.
The St. Albans City Council approved payments and purchases for multiple city departments during its meeting, including public-safety equipment, conference registrations and repairs to a public-works vehicle.
Council members voted by voice on each item and the mayor announced the motions carried. The votes recorded in the transcript were voice votes ("All in favor, say aye. Aye. Opposed, nay. Motion carries.").
